About 19 Wickham Chase
19 Wickham Chase is a four-bedroom semi-detached house in West Wickham (BR4 0BD). It has a recorded floor area of 174 m² (around 1873 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(May 2024) shows a D (score 65),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 77). Other recorded features include outbuildings. Records show the property has been extended at some point in its history.
One planning record on file: an extension approved in 2018. Past consents include an extension and a porch,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 174 m² it's 20.8% larger than the typical home in the postcode (144 m² median across 13 EPCs). Across 2006–2024,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.7%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£497/sq ft) was about 52.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£930,000 in October 2024.
